public FileFormatMessage(string message, string projectFilePath, CompilationMessageSeverity severity) { Message = message; SourceFilePath = projectFilePath; Severity = severity; }
internal FileFormatMessage(string message, string projectFilePath, CompilationMessageSeverity severity, JsonValue jsonValue) { Message = message; SourceFilePath = projectFilePath; Severity = severity; StartColumn = jsonValue.Column; EndColumn = StartColumn; StartLine = jsonValue.Line; EndLine = StartLine; }
public FileFormatMessage(string message, string projectFilePath, CompilationMessageSeverity severity, JToken token) { Message = message; SourceFilePath = projectFilePath; Severity = severity; var lineInfo = (IJsonLineInfo)token; StartColumn = lineInfo.LinePosition; EndColumn = StartColumn; StartLine = lineInfo.LineNumber; EndLine = StartLine; }
public FSharpCompilationMessage( int startColumn, int startLine, int endColumn, int endLine, string sourceFilePath, string message, CompilationMessageSeverity severity) { _startColumn = startColumn; _startLine = startLine; _endColumn = endColumn; _endLine = endLine; _sourceFilePath = sourceFilePath; _message = message; _severity = severity; }